Catherine Berman
CEO & Co-Founder
Cnote
Catherine Berman is CEO and co-founder of CNote, an award-winning impact platform on a mission to close the wealth gap through financial innovation. Using the power of technology and a community-first framework, CNote enables corporations and individuals to efficiently invest at scale in fixed-income and time deposit products that advance economic equality, racial justice, gender equity and climate change initiatives. Catherine is a three-time entrepreneur with experience launching and building scalable businesses. Her previous startup, Global Brigades, grew into a multi-million dollar firm in less than four years and is now the world’s largest student development firm. Prior to launching CNote, Catherine served as Managing Director of Charles Schwab, one of America’s leading financial services businesses. At Schwab, Catherine led a strategy group focused on the intersection of predictive analytics, data, and product development. Before joining Schwab, Catherine served in management positions including Senior Vice President of Astia (venture capital), Strategy & Operations Manager at Deloitte Consulting, LLP (management consulting), and Vice President of Evins Communications, LLC. Her international work experience spans the globe with extensive work in Central and South America. Catherine graduated magna cum laude from Boston University and earned her Master's Degree from the University of Oxford. She founded the Oxford Women in Business Network which remains a powerful business network for women.
Amber Cisneros
Chief Member Experience Officer
Orange County’s Credit Union
As Chief Member Experience Officer at Orange County’s Credit Union, Amber Cisneros serves in a hybrid role of Chief Operating Officer and Chief Marketing Officer. Cisneros is best known for breaking down silos, removing bureaucracy to foster ideation, and leveraging data analytics and consumer insights to influence enterprise decision-making. She leads diverse teams, including Branches, Call Center, Loan Servicing, Community Development and Education, Member Operations, Member Experience, Digital Banking, Strategic Planning, Marketing, Product Development, and Membership/Business Development. Cisneros maintains strategic accountability for operations, growth, and strategic planning. As a lifelong Orange County resident, Cisneros is proud to spearhead the Credit Union’s financial inclusion strategy, engaging key partners, civic officials, and community leaders to positively influence and impact the community where she lives and works. In 2020, Cisneros led the Credit Union to obtain its Community Development Financial Institution certification. Cisneros embodies the Credit Union culture of People Helping People, enabling her to put Members, Associates, and the Community at the focal point of her work. Cisneros has over 20 years of experience in the financial services sector, including working with large financial institutions and Fortune 500 companies. She has earned several certifications, including Pragmatic Marketing, Agile Marketing, and a Data-Driven Marketing Certificate from Cornell University. In addition, Cisneros holds a Bachelor of Science degree from the Art Institute and has passed the FINRA 6, 26, and 63 exams. Outside of her Orange County’s Credit Union role, Cisneros enjoys spending quality time with her husband and daughter, traveling, and volunteering.
Jeff Ernst
Chief Lending Officer
Members 1st Federal Credit Union
Jeff has spent 7 years with Members 1st Federal Credit Union and is currently the Chief Lending Officer. Prior to joining Members 1st, he spent 10 years in client management and risk underwriting/operations with Campus Door, a student lending and software development fintech company. Before that, he spent more than 15 years in health insurance sales and underwriting. Jeff holds a B.A. and M.S. in Applied Mathematics from Shippensburg University in Pennsylvania.
Sam Das
Vice President, Corporate Development Managing Director
CMFG Ventures
Sam Das is Managing Director of CMFG Ventures, the venture capital arm of CUNA Mutual Group. Since joining, Das has focused on sourcing, investing, and advising early-stage fintech and insurtech startups. Das is also the Director of Corporate Development at CUNA Mutual Group, evaluating and executing a broad range of strategic transactions for the organization. Das joined CUNA Mutual Group in 2017. Prior to joining CUNA Mutual Group, Das was the founder and CEO of a fintech startup and served as an investment banker at firms including Houlihan Lokey and Fox-Pitt, Kelton. He has completed mergers, acquisitions, restructurings, and capital-raising transactions valued in excess of $10 billion involving companies like Principal Financial, AIG, MasterCard, Security Benefit and Lehman Brothers. Das graduated from Brown University with a bachelor's degree in Applied Mathematics.
